Transaction 68c6c26b704c32ef60e4d262bd1df631603c189c40867a2accfc41badf6f20f6
1 Input
1 Output
-
68c6c26b704c32ef60e4d262bd1df631603c189c40867a2accfc41badf6f20f6:0
- value
- 40000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 7345889d67af53c126642293f35f6d3ea71e868a4918114aed5303789df819ac
- address
- tb1pwdzc38t84afuzfnyy2flxhmd86n3ap52fyvpzjhd2vph380crxkqukmfh7